Role overview

AECOM's Water team is seeking a Principal or Associate Flood Forecasting Modeller in Croydon.

The role is a senior technical position leading teams on real-time flood forecasting projects and supporting wider hydrology and non-real-time modelling work.

Responsibilities

  • Produce and review Flood Forecasting Inception Stage Reports and assess existing models and hydrometric data.
  • Develop, calibrate, and check flood forecasting models including PDM and Flood Modeller.
  • Complete non-real-time modelling and hydrological analysis using Flood Modeller, ICM, HEC-RAS, MIKE 11, and FEH methods.
  • Produce technical reports documenting model builds and uncertainties.
  • Lead or contribute to client tenders and mentor team members.
  • Build client and cross-disciplinary relationships and stay current with relevant legislation and guidelines.
  • Use project management systems to deliver outputs on time and within budget.

Required qualifications and experience

  • Significant experience in flood forecasting modelling, especially Flood Modeller.
  • Strong knowledge of Environment Agency requirements and forecasting systems compatibility.
  • Experience applying and calibrating hydrological models and analysing hydrometric data.
  • A Bachelor's degree or equivalent in Civil Engineering or another relevant discipline.
  • Strong GIS skills using QGIS, ArcGIS, and/or MapInfo.
  • Scripting knowledge in Python, Anaconda, Ruby, or a similar language is advantageous.
  • Self-motivated, autonomous, committed to deadlines, and willing to learn.
